/*---------------------------------------------------------------------------------*/
/*----------------- 白馬ってどんなところ -------------------------------------*/
/*
*	access:./what/index.html
*/
#what_content {
	margin: 10px;
}
#what_content #left {
	width:310px;
	float: right;
	background: url(../img/what/sub_box_back.jpg) repeat-y;
}
#what_content #wh_right {
	float:left;
	width:644px;
	clear: both;
	background-image: url(../img/what/main_back2.jpg);
	height: 448px;
}


.what_sub_boxright h2 { font-size: 12px; font-weight: normal;}
.what_sub_boxright h3 { font-size: 12px; font-weight: normal;}

#what_content #left h2 { font-size: 12px; font-weight: normal; margin: 0px 0 0 10px;}

.what_side_content {
	width: 290px;
	height: 100px;
	margin-top: 10px;
	margin-right: 0;
	margin-bottom: 10;
	margin-left: 10px;
}
.what_side_content h3 { font-size: 12px; font-weight: normal; margin: 0 0 0 10px;}
.what_side_content h4 { font-size: 12px; font-weight: normal; margin: 5px 0 0 10px;}

#what_movie_box { margin: 5px 0 0 0;}
.what_side_content .left { width: 120px; float: left;} 
.what_sub_boxright  { width: 170px; float: right;}


.style { }


.clear { clear: both;}

#download_right { float: right; width: 666px;  background: url(../img/what/download/content_box_back.jpg) repeat-y ; border-bottom: 1px #CCCCCC solid;}

#download_box_left { width: 310px; float: left; padding: 0 12px 0 10px; border-right: 1px #CCCCCC solid; }
#download_box_left h3 { font-size: 12px; font-weight:normal; border-bottom: 1px #CCCCCC dotted; margin: 5px; }
#download_box { }


#download_box_right { width: 310px; float: right; padding: 0 12px 0 10px; margin: 0 0 10px 0;}

#download_box_right table { width: 310px;}
#download_box_left th { width: 150px; font-weight: normal;}

#download_box_left em { font-weight: normal; font-style: normal; padding: 0 0 0 15px;background: url(../img/what/download/mark.jpg) no-repeat 0 3px ;}



#download_box_right h3 { font-size: 12px; font-weight:normal; border-bottom: 1px #CCCCCC dotted; margin: 5px; }
#download_box_right th { width: 150px; font-weight: normal;}

#download_box_right em { font-weight: normal; font-style: normal; padding: 0 0 0 15px;background: url(../img/what/download/mark.jpg) no-repeat 0 3px ;}








#what_content #wh_right #co_box1 { width: 666px; height: 455px; background: url(../img/what/main_back.jpg) no-repeat 0 5px; position: relative; }
#what_content #wh_right #co1 {
	font-weight: normal;
	font-size: 12px;
	width:290px;
	position: absolute;
	top: 176px;
	left: 347px;
	color: #FFF;
}
#what_content #wh_right #co1 h4 { font-weight: normal; font-size: 12px;}
#what_content #wh_right #co1 p { margin: 5px 0 5px 0; background:url(../img/what/mark.jpg) no-repeat; padding: 0 0 0 15px;}
#what_content #wh_right #co_box2 { width: 662px; height: 180px; background: url(../img/what/sub_img.jpg) no-repeat 10px 100px; position: relative; border: 1px #CCCCCC solid; margin: 10px 0 0 0;}
#navi_what #wrapper #content #what_content #wh_right .sub_left {
	height: 100px;
	width: 310px;
	margin-top: 150px;
	margin-left: 15px;
}
